Inside the home
This raised bungalow has been owned since new and it shows — the place is immaculate. The kitchen received a meaningful update with stone counters, a mosaic tile backsplash, stainless appliances including a double wall oven, and new hardware on the original oak cabinets. Plantation shutters run throughout the house and add a consistent, quality touch. The upper level is open between living, dining, and kitchen, with three bedrooms down the hall. Carpet throughout. The main 4-piece bath has been updated with a solid cherry vanity and dark granite. Below grade, a large rec room with a brick gas fireplace and built-in cabinetry gives the house considerably more usable space than its 1,050 sq ft main floor suggests. The lot backs onto the grounds of the Myrtleville House Museum, which means mature trees and no rear neighbours to worry about. The roof was done in 2014. Some cosmetic updating — flooring, lighting, basement finishes — would bring this house fully in line with current tastes.

Updates include: dishwasher (2025), water softener (2025), basement flooring (2023), kitchen & 3rd bedroom windows (2020), Driveway paved (2014), roof (2014).
Walk to Walter Gretzky Municipal Golf Course and it's new lawn bowling greens. Quick drive to many useful amenities. Great location for commuters - the Paris Road & Highway 403 exit is 3 minutes from your front door, as well as Highway 24 to the North.
